Transaction 32297860f99db469fa4073fad396409f6acc6141287458ba68de5307f80a674f
1 Input
1 Output
-
32297860f99db469fa4073fad396409f6acc6141287458ba68de5307f80a674f:0
- value
- 28521053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 131adf250fbffd33d43ef839a63b6d6df83a6d8a OP_EQUAL
- address
- 33S2xGGrPbUpyHhHSVoECnEGFzFp23qJwS